Bennett Signs with the Cards.

 

 

Cardinals signed catcher Gary Bennett, who had been with the Nationals, to a one-year contract.

Even though it didn't work out last time, the Cardinals are again stealing the Nationals' backup catcher. Bennett is a better defender than Einar Diaz. Both are among the worst hitters in baseball, but at least Bennett knows it and is therefore willing to take a walk when he gets the chance. He hit .221/.298/.271 in 199 AB last season.
